Tagus the Plague of the Plains

Tagus is a giant centaur that hunts the Meydian plains. He appears during heavy fogs, ambushing travelers and convoys. Only a few people have managed to survive an encounter with him, yet these poor souls all returned in a state of madness, too panicked to relive much of their experience, soo information about Tagus' abilities is scares. He has grown to become such a problem that none except a handful of brave or foolish locals still dare to venture onto the plains. Because of this, a reward has been offered by the empire for any man that is able to take the creature down.   Tagus’ lower body is covered in black fur, which matches the color of his long hair. The skin of his upper body is light brown and covered in scars. He is about twice as big as usual centaurs and physically far stronger. A cloth is wrapped around his face, covering one of his eyes. His other eye gives off a red glow. He wields a spear and wears pieces of leather armor on his upper body. A greatsword is strapped around his side and a longbow on his back.   His behavior is frantic, acting as if he is constantly enraged. Tagus will attack any creature, not stopping until everything is dead. He does not care about the creatures he slaughters, even if these are centaurs as well. He cannot be reasoned with, however, it is possible to frighten him.   Tagus has a Twig Flute of Companionship tugged away in a pouch hanging around his waste. And wears a rare helmet that increases intimidation by +1, persuasion by -2, and perception by -1.  

Traits

  • Longbow master: Tagus does not have disadvantage when using its longbow closer than its minimum range. The maximum range of the longbow is extended by 1.5 times. Can use a bonus action to equip or holster a bow.
  • Charge: If Tagus moves at least 30 feet straight toward a target and then hits it with a greatsword attack on the same turn, the target takes an extra 3d6 bludgeoning damage.
  • Multiattack: Tagus makes three attacks: one of its choose and then one with its hooves and one with its greatsword or two with its longbow.
  • Powerful Strike: Tagus may sacrifice one of its multi-attacks to make an extra powerful blow. Upon hitting, the target must succeed on a DC16 Strength saving throw or be knocked prone and take an additional 3d6 bludgeoning damage. On a successful safe the target does not fall prone and only takes half the additional damage.
  • Tramble: When moving through a tile occupied by a prone creature, Tagus will trample it, dealing 2d6 bludgeoning damage.
  • Limited Skills: Tagus can use the following limited skills:
    • Terror cry, once per combat
    • Explosive arrows, three times a day
 

Spellcasting

Tagus can cast spells using his Charisma as his spell modifier (spell save DC 12, +4 to hit with spell attacks). Tagus can cast the following spells:
  • Major Image; 1 time a day
 

Actions

  • Greatsword: Melee Weapon Attack: +9 to hit, reach 10 ft., one target. Hit: 16 (2d10 + 5) slashing damage.
  • Hooves: Melee Weapon Attack: +9 to hit, reach 5 ft., one target. Hit: 16 (2d10 + 5) bludgeoning damage.
  • Longbow: Ranged Weapon Attack: +7 to hit, range 150/600 ft., one target. Hit: 17 (3d8 + 3) piercing damage.
  • Terror Cry: Once per combat, Tagus lets out a terrifying scream that may cause madness to anyone within a range of 90 feet. Affected creatures must make a wisdom 12 saving throw, when failed they are affected by madness. Creatures with Charisma of 16 or higher will have an advantage on the saving throw. If possible, maddened creatures can make a wisdom 16 saving throw each turn to get rid of madness, each subsequent turn the saving throw will be reduced by 1.
  • Explosive Arrows: Tagus imbues an arrow with potent fire magic. Before firing, a red glowing sphere of fire shapes around the tip of the arrow. When fired, the arrow will explode upon making contact, dealing 5d8 fire damage in a 15 feet radius of the impact and half that in an additional 10 feet radius. Creatures hit by the attack within the initial radius will be dazed for one turn. Creatures can make a dexterity 15 saving throw to take half damage and avoid being dazed.
 

Legendary Actions

  • Hooves (2 actions)
  • Move (1 action)
  • Shockwave (3 actions): Tagus lets out a powerful cry, reverberating through the air as a shockwave. Every creature in a 60 feet area around Tagus must succeed on a DC14 Strength saving throw or be knocked prone. The DC goes up to 16 if the creature is within 20 feet of Tagus and upon failing the check, the creature is knocked back by 5 feet.
STR DEX CON INT WIS CHA
21 (+5) 17 (+3) 18 (+4) 11 (+0) 14 (+2) 10 (+0)
Type: Large Monstrosity
Armor Class: 15
Hit Points: 220
Speed: 60 ft.
Proficiency: +4   Saving Throws: STR +9, DEX +7
Skills: Acrobatics +9, Athletics +7
Damage Resistance: Piercing, Slashing, and Bludgeoning from non-magical sources
Condition Immunities: Charmed, Frightened
Senses: Sight 120 ft., Bloodsense 60 ft.
Languages: Common
Challenge: 10
